History and Growth:
On-line poker surfaced when you look at the belated 1990s because of breakthroughs in technology and internet. The initial internet poker area, Planet Poker, was launched in 1998, attracting a tiny but enthusiastic neighborhood. But was at the first 2000s that on-line poker practiced exponential development, mostly as a result of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Benefits of Online Poker:
On-line poker provides a number of benefits over traditional brick-and-mortar gambling enterprises. Firstly, it provides a broader range of game choices, including numerous poker variations and stakes, providing into preferences and budgets of all types of people. Additionally, internet poker rooms are open 24/7, getting rid of the limitations of real casino working hours. Furthermore, web platforms often provide appealing incentives, respect programs, additionally the capacity to play multiple tables simultaneously, enhancing the general gaming experience.
